Key Background Details

To understand the current climate at Ajax, you have to look at the club's rich history of developing elite young talent and playing fluid, attacking football. Over the past few seasons, however, the club has experienced a period of transition.

Key leadership changes in the front office, shifting transfer strategies, and high managerial turnover have disrupted the stability that once made the club a dominant force in the UEFA Champions League. Rebuilding a squad while maintaining the high standards of the De Toekomst academy philosophy is a delicate balancing act that has tested the patience of the club's loyal supporters.

Why It Matters

Ajax isn't just a football club; it is a cultural institution in the Netherlands and a vital player in the European football ecosystem. When Ajax struggles, it sends shockwaves through the entire Eredivisie and affects the nation's UEFA coefficient ranking.

Furthermore, the club's ability to scout, nurture, and sell young prodigies impacts the global transfer market. Major European clubs closely monitor how Ajax manages its internal crises, as it often dictates where top-tier young talent will move next.
